From fe77cc5cdd1bab6d7ae0642c92ad72d104364d5c Mon Sep 17 00:00:00 2001 From: Syoyo Date: Sat, 9 May 2020 02:41:07 +0900 Subject: [PATCH] Serialize extension and extras for Camera. Fixes #257 --- tiny_gltf.h |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/tiny_gltf.h b/tiny_gltf.h index 4dfaf8f..18484ea 100644 --- a/tiny_gltf.h +++ b/tiny_gltf.h @@ -7083,6 +7083,12 @@ static void SerializeGltfCamera(const Camera &camera, json &o) { } else { // ??? } + + if(camera.extras.Type() != NULL_TYPE) + { + SerializeValue("extras", camera.extras, o); + } + SerializeExtensionMap(camera.extensions, o); } static void SerializeGltfScene(Scene &scene, json &o) {